Pixar set to air ‘Toy Story of Terror’ in October, no word on ‘Toy Story 4’

It may not be the highly anticipated Toy Story 4 but fans of the Pixar series will be pleased to know that Toy Story of Terror will be coming to a TV screen near you on October 16, weeks ahead of Halloween.

ABC announced that the half-hour special will be shown at 8 p.m. EDT, and even gave a few details on what haunting tale viewers can expect.

toy-story-of terror buzz lightyear glow dark Woody Jessie“What starts out as a fun road trip for the ‘Toy Story’ gang takes an unexpected turn for the worse when the trip detours to a roadside motel. After one of the toys goes missing, the others find themselves caught up in a mysterious sequence of events that must be solved before they all suffer the same fate in this ‘Toy Story of Terror!” (IMDB summary below)

Many original cast members will be lending their voice to the special, including Tom Hanks (Woody), Tim Allen (Buzz), Don Rickles (Mr. Potato Head), Wallace Shawn (Rex) and Joan Cusack (Jessie).

Dread Central reported that third-installment Toy Story cast members Timothy Dalton (Mr. Pricklepants) and Kristen Schaal (Trixie), who were part of “Bonnie’s toys,” will also be featured.

Carl Weathers, who will be voicing Combat Carl, a toy who appeared in the original Toy Story and was blown up by devil child next door, Sid.

Synopsis: The toys go on a road trip, when an unexpected event leads them to a roadside motel, after one of the toys goes missing, the others find themselves caught up in a mysterious, monstrous, and terrifying sequence of events that must be solved before they all suffer the same fate
